How To Onboard Third Parties

Identifying The Need For A Third Party

The first step in the onboarding process is to identify the need for a third party. This may involve assessing the resources and capabilities of your business, as well as identifying any potential gaps or weaknesses that could be addressed through a partnership. It is important to carefully consider the specific needs of your business and the value that a third party could bring to the table. This can be conducting market research, soliciting input from key stakeholders and evaluating the offerings of various potential partners.

Additionally, it is important to develop a clear understanding of the expectations and responsibilities of both parties in the partnership. This can include:

  1. Developing detailed roles and responsibilities
  2. Outlining service levels
  3. Establishing budgets
  4. Defining timelines
  5. Agreeing on any other key terms

Selecting A Third Party

Once the need for a third party has been identified, the next step is to select a suitable partner. These are reviewing proposals, conducting interviews and evaluating the experience and capabilities of potential partners. It is recommended to carefully consider the fit between your business and the third party, including their values, culture and business goals.

It may also be necessary to negotiate terms and conditions, including any contracts or agreements that will govern the relationship. Ensure that all relevant laws, regulations and industry standards are adhered to.

Planning The Onboarding Process

When planning the onboarding process, start by creating a timeline and outlining the specific steps that will be taken. This covers:

  1. setting expectations for both parties
  2. developing communication protocols
  3. providing training
  4. establishing project meetings or check-ins

It is also essential to make sure that the third party has access to all relevant resources, such as documents, systems and databases. Make sure to provide clear instructions on how the third party will be expected to use these resources and protect any confidential or sensitive information that may be shared.

Implementing The Onboarding Process

Next is to actually implement the plan that was developed in the previous step. From providing training or support to the third party as well as working together to integrate their processes and systems with those of your business. It is vital to be flexible and responsive during this phase and to be prepared to adapt to any challenges or unforeseen circumstances that may arise.

During this period, always remember to collect feedback from the third party on how the onboarding process is going so that any issues can be identified and addressed promptly.

Reviewing And Evaluating

Finally, it is essential to review and evaluate the onboarding process. This includes assessing how successful the third-party integration was and collecting feedback from both parties on the process. It may also be useful to identify which steps or activities yielded the most value and if there are any areas for improvement that could be addressed in future partnerships.

By following a comprehensive onboarding process and taking the necessary steps to identify, select and integrate third parties into your business, you can ensure the success of any partnership and maximize the value it brings.

Benefits Of A Thorough Onboarding Process

A thorough onboarding process can bring a number of benefits to both your business and the third party. Some of the key benefits include:

  • Improved efficiency and productivity: By taking the time to properly integrate and align the processes and systems of both parties, you can reduce duplication and inefficiencies and increase overall productivity.
  • Enhanced collaboration and communication: A well-planned and executed onboarding process can help to establish strong and effective communication channels between your business and the third party, which can facilitate better collaboration and coordination.
  • Increased customer satisfaction: When a company partners with a third party that is aligned with your values and goals, you can provide a higher level of service and support to your customers, which can lead to increased satisfaction.
  • Greater risk management: With the help of thoroughly vetting and onboarding third parties, you can reduce the risk of potential issues such as data breaches, legal disputes and other problems.
  • Improved trust and transparency: By establishing clear guidelines, expectations, and protocols during the onboarding process, you can build a foundation of trust and transparency between your business and the third party.
